Your Committee on Water & Land, to which was referred H.C.R. No. 89 entitled:
"HOUSE CONCURRENT RESOLUTION AUTHORIZING THE ISSUANCE OF A TERM, NON-EXCLUSIVE EASEMENT COVERING PORTIONS OF STATE SUBMERGED LANDS AT WAILEA, MAUI, TAX MAP KEY: (2)2-1-008 FOR BEACH ACCESS STAIRWAY PURPOSES,"
begs leave to report as follows:
Your Committee finds that a portion of an existing, wooden beach access stairway fronting the Wailea Elua Village Resorts encroaches on state submerged lands. Your Committee further finds that the Department of Land and Natural Resources has worked with the Association of Apartment Owners of Wailea Elua to resolve the encroachment by granting a twenty-five-year non-exclusive easement for the beach access stairway. Pursuant to 171-53(c), Hawaii Revised Statutes, the Legislature must grant prior authorization before state submerged lands may be leased. This measure authorizes the granting of a term, non-exclusive easement for the portion of identified state submerged lands in Wailea, Maui, that have been encroached upon by the beach access stairway.
